    Ko Samui is an island off the east coast of Thailand in the Chumphon Archipelago, it is part of Surat Thani Province. In 2012, Ko Samui was granted municipal status and is now locally self-governing. Ko Samui, with an area of 228.7 km it is Thailand's third largest island after Phuket and Ko Chang. In 2018, it was visited by 2.7 million tourists.
    Koh Samui attracts budget travellers staying for a month or two in simple beachside bungalows, to the wealthiest holidaymakers dropping in for a weekend at one of the many luxury resort or villa on the many white sand beaches of Koh Samui.
